International Conference «The Future of Biosafety and Biosecurity»
14-16 October 2025, Intercontinental Hotel, Almaty, Kazakhstan
More than 150 experts from over 20 countries will gather in Almaty for the International Conference «The Future of Biosafety and Biosecurity» to address emerging challenges and opportunities at the intersection of science, technology, and global security.
The event is organized by the International Science and Technology Center (ISTC) and the Biosafety Association for Central Asia and the Caucasus (BACAC), with the support of GIZ, the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, and the Ministry of Health of the Republic of Kazakhstan.
Key themes include Artificial Intelligence in biotechnology and biorisk management, synthetic biology and the concept of mirror life, the democratization and governance of biotechnology, climate change and disease surveillance, combating disinformation in biosecurity, and ethics and education in responsible science. The discussions will also highlight data governance, international cooperation, and building trust in science and security.
The conference marks two important milestones: the 50th anniversary of the Biological Weapons Convention (BWC) and the 10th anniversary of ISTC’s presence in Kazakhstan. A major outcome of the event will be the «Almaty Call for Action from» – a strategic roadmap to strengthen global collaboration and preparedness for future biological challenges.
